It is kept.  I have PAUSED and RELEASED a WU lots of times.  Mostly, it runs on 
the zIIP, but sometimes it runs on a CP due to the zIIP being busy.

Regarding the zIIP eligibility, what happens to a zIIP-eligible work unit when 
it is dispatched on a CP because the zIIPs are too busy (zIIP-on CP)? Will the 
work unit loose its zIIP-eligible state (flag)? 

Assume the WU is dispatched on the CP, then gets undispatched. Will the WU be 
requeued to the zIIP work unit queue when ready because is still is zIIP 
eligible? Or will it no longer be zIIP-eligible?




I imagine the zIIP-eligibility is kept, but would anyone know (not just 
imagine)?
